📝 题目

Some people think that the government should establish free libraries in each town. Others, however, believe that it is a waste of money since the public can use the Internet at home to obtain information. Discuss both sides and give your own opinion.

🤖 作文

Opinions are divided on whether governments should fund free public libraries in every town, or whether such spending is unnecessary given widespread home internet access. In my view, while online resources are convenient, local free libraries still deliver irreplaceable public value and deserve government investment.

Those who oppose town libraries argue that the internet has made physical information access obsolete. Most households now have home internet connections, allowing people to search for news, academic papers, e-books and reference materials at any time without travelling to a library. Building and maintaining libraries requires ongoing spending on premises, staff, book updates and facilities, which critics say could be better allocated to other urgent public needs such as healthcare or affordable housing. For example, a person seeking basic medical guidance or a cookbook recipe can find relevant content in seconds online, rather than visiting a local library.

However, supporters of free town libraries point out that these spaces serve far more purposes than simply providing information. First, they offer equal access to resources for groups who lack reliable home internet or quiet study space, including low-income families, elderly residents who are not comfortable using digital devices, and students who need a distraction-free environment to work. For instance, in many small towns in China, local libraries are the only free, safe place for left-behind children to read and do homework after school. Second, libraries function as community hubs: they host free reading workshops, children’s story hours and local history exhibitions that strengthen social bonds, a role no home internet connection can fulfil.

In conclusion, although home internet can satisfy much of people’s daily information needs, public libraries are not a waste of money. They promote equal access to knowledge and support community connection, so governments should continue to establish and maintain free libraries in every town.

结构拆解

审题定位
本题属于雅思大作文的“双边讨论+给出个人观点”题型,核心话题围绕“政府是否应该在每个城镇建设免费图书馆”的对立观点展开,写作要求必须覆盖双方观点的合理性,再明确给出自身立场,同时加入相关例证。
开头段
改写题目引出争议,直接明确给出个人立场——图书馆有不可替代的价值,政府值得投入。
主体第一段
处理反方观点(图书馆浪费钱、互联网可满足信息需求),先解释反方的核心理由:互联网普及让人们足不出户获取信息,图书馆的建设维护成本可投入到医疗、住房等更紧急的公共领域,再加入日常查资料的生活化例子支撑该观点的合理性,避免观点片面。
主体第二段
论证正方观点(图书馆有存在价值),从两个核心维度展开:一是图书馆保障信息公平,服务低收入群体、不擅长数字设备的老人、需要学习空间的学生,加入中国乡镇图书馆服务留守儿童的具体实例增强说服力;二是图书馆承担社区文化枢纽功能,举办公益活动、联结社区,这是家庭互联网无法实现的作用。
结尾段
总结双方观点,重申个人立场,强调图书馆在知识公平、社区联结上的价值,呼应开头观点,完成写作闭环。
语言与扣题调整
写作中避免逻辑重复,每个论点紧扣“免费公共图书馆”“家庭互联网”“政府公共支出”三个核心要素,不偏离话题;使用学术写作的正式表达,避免口语化表述,同时用具体的个人认知类例子(乡镇留守儿童使用图书馆)满足题目“结合相关例子”的要求。
